A wild new rumor has popped up today saying that Linda Hamilton could be coming for flashbacks in the upcoming Terminator Salvation by Warner Bros. and director McG. This one seems very doubtful but Lou at Pause.comsuggests that Linda could be on board all three films, solely for flashback moments.

If it is true, she would be co-starring alongside Christian Bale, Sam Worthington, Anton Yelchin, Bryce Dallas Howard, Moon Bloodgood, Common, Jadagrace and Helena Bonham Carter. McG is directing, based on a screenplay by John Brancato and Michael Ferris.

We'll update this when this particular rumor gets shot down or confirmed.

Terminator Salvation will hit theaters May 22, 2009.
